Refactored AddDataProtectionDatabase #123

Merged
khwezi merged 1 commits from dataprotection into master 2026-06-14 10:12:08 +02:00
+1 -9
View File
@@ -11,16 +11,8 @@ public static class Postgres
{
var connectionString = configuration.GetConnectionString(DataProtectionDbConfigName);
var dataSourceBuilder = new NpgsqlDataSourceBuilder(connectionString);
dataSourceBuilder.ConfigureTypeLoading(options => { options.EnableTypeLoading(false); });
var dataSource = dataSourceBuilder.Build();
services.AddSingleton(dataSource);
services.AddPooledDbContextFactory<DataProtectionDbContext>(options =>
options.UseNpgsql(dataSource));
options.UseNpgsql(connectionString));
return services;
}